Bing Bing! Bingo swaps traditional grid-matching for a chaotic island getaway where numbers rule. Play Bingo while skydiving, diving into slot machines, or teaming up with Santa on a wintery board. If Bingo feels repetitive, switch to arm wrestling or bet on imaginary horse races. The game leans heavy into its single-player focus but hides a two-player party mode that lets friends clash in loose variations. Released in 1993 for Super Famicom, it’s a oddball mashup of luck and timing wrapped in a tropical theme. The party mode stands out for its accessibility quirks, Japanese number calls make multiplayer tricky for non-speakers, but that adds a niche challenge. Single-player demands full card completion, while casual matches let players tweak rules on the fly. With its mix of Bingo spinoffs and odd mini-games, it’s a forgotten oddity that turns a simple concept into a zany, localized adventure.
